TCC won't run telnet on 64-bit Windows 7 RC1
I need to run the command line telnet client in TCC under Windows 7. I installed the option and it runs fine under cmd. However, TCC says TCC: Unknown command "telnet".
Under cmd I can see telnet.exe in c:\windows\system32. It's just not there...
